Job description Press Operator (Experienced AKIYAMA Offset Press Bestech 628 or 640) Portland, OR 97230
Job Summary:
Seeking a full-time Offset Press Operator at our NE Portland Facility. This person will be responsible for operating offset printing presses, improving cost efficiencies, and reducing the probability of error to achieve client satisfaction and creating a safe and hazard free work environment. The Press Operator will excel at troubleshooting, work well under pressure within tight deadlines, and fully understand the importance of quality standards.
Responsibilities and Duties:
Examine work order to determine quantity to print, stock specifications, colors and special printing instructions...and ask questions when needed. Examine plates, ink and paper for accuracy and/or defects and take appropriate corrective action when needed. Make ready and operate Akiyama 6-color 28" press. Often 2-4 make-readies per day. Consistently monitor print quality and make any needed adjustments throughout each run. Perform proper and required maintenance and cleaning of their press and work area.
Qualifications and Skills:
In-depth knowledge of the mechanics and capabilities of printing presses. Preferably sheet-fed 4-6 unit presses. Specific experience with Akiyama Bestech presses a big plus. Successful candidates will need to have a craftsman approach. Successful candidates will need to have the desire, ability and patience to troubleshoot challenges and ensure consistent quality throughout each press run. Most press runs are small to medium size with multiple make-readies each day.
